Transaction cc42c0a2fc61611697841dfce677eb89a559a308487c722cff1655e7b2bedd13
1 Input
1 Output
-
cc42c0a2fc61611697841dfce677eb89a559a308487c722cff1655e7b2bedd13:0
- value
- 2576879
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82139dba101b066b096664c2b4d39c323271edd4 OP_EQUAL
- address
- 3DYoGS72pSN42YqUoWjojZCe45saGNzEu6